# NYC Taxi Zones Visualization

[SEE LIVE DEMO HERE](https://zachpinto.com/projects/visualizations/nyc_taxi_video.mp4)

## Overview
This project visualizes the volume of taxi trips in New York City taxi zones by week from 2018 to 2022.

## Features
- NYC Taxi Zones GeoJSON data via NYC Open Data for geographical data structures
- NYC Taxi volume data via NYC Open Data's API.
- Data processing and aggregation into a SQLite database.
- Dynamic visualization through time-lapse video generation.

## Getting Started
### Prerequisites
- Python 3.8+
- PostgreSQL
- Libraries: Pandas, Folium, Selenium, MoviePy

### Installation
Clone the repository and install dependencies:

```bash
git clone https://github.com/zachpinto/nyc-taxi-zones.git
cd nyc-taxi-zones
pip install -r requirements.txt
```

## Usage

### Data Collection
Run the data collection scripts for each year:
```bash
python src/data/2018.py
python src/data/2019.py
python src/data/2020.py
python src/data/2021.py
python src/data/2022.py
```
### Data Processing
Merge yearly data and aggregate it using the provided scripts:
```bash
python src/data/merge_data.py
psql -d your_database -f src/data/aggregate.sql
```

### Visualization
Generate and capture the map visualizations, then compile them into a time-lapse video:
```bash
python src/visualization/visualize.py
python src/visualization/maps_screenshots_test.py # OPTIONAL
python src/visualization/maps_screenshots_selenium.py
python src/visualization/maps_screenshot_finish.py
python src/visualization/maps_merged_movie.py
python src/visualization/edit_merged_video.py
python src/visualization/matplotlib_spectrum.py
python src/visualization/overlay_matplotlib_spectrum_on_mp4.py
python src/visualization/year_week_overlays.py
```
